Do lemons absorb bacteria?

Wet lemons absorb bacteria 100 percent of the time. It's a 30 percent rate if they're dry. Ice picks up bacteria 83 percent of the time. Both ice and lemons pick up bacteria from cutting boards, hands or utensils.

Why should you freeze lemons?

Frozen lemons and limes are almost easier to zest, and once thawed they'll release their juice more readily because, as with any fruit or vegetable, freezing and thawing weakens the cell walls. You can thaw the fruit quickly with a brief 15-20 seconds in the microwave, or by running under warm water for a few seconds.

How long do lemons last in the fridge?

Whole lemons can last for a month in the refrigerator if you store them in an airtight container or a sealed plastic bag in the crisper drawer. 3. Wrap up cut lemons. You can refrigerate lemon halves and lemon slices in the fridge for five to seven days in an airtight container or a zip-top bag.

Can you freeze bananas?

Peel your bananas and pop onto a tray and into the freezer, and freeze until solid. Then transfer into a labelled resealable freezer bag, ensuring you remove any excess air before sealing. Frozen bananas are best used within six months.

Do cut lemons go bad?

When it comes to cut lemons, they retain quality for about 3 to 4 days in the fridge. They usually don't go bad that quickly, but they will inevitably soften and dry out.

Why do lemons mold so fast?

After a week of being left in room temperature, lemons lose their moisture and start to deteriorate. The pores in the lemon rinds allow moisture to escape the fruit, causing it to dry out and go bad.
